Tracking record breaking hot temps

20+ degrees above our seasonal temperatures will push us into some potential record breaking/setting highs. With clear conditions, temps will track higher daily. With no moisture, wildfire conditions need to be watched as burn permits are now required through October. 

High pressureĀ is dominating our side of the world high means dry and no moisture and winds pushing dust around at times for ag areas, especially tomorrow. Wind advisory with gusts to 50mph possible.
